Emerging Trends in Edge Computing and Data Centers
The landscape of data processing is rapidly shifting with the rise of edge computing and its symbiotic relationship with traditional data centers. Programmers are increasingly leveraging edge computing to process data in real-time at the source, reducing latency and bandwidth requirements. This shift offers significant benefits for applications such as intelligent vehicles, manufacturing automation, and virtual reality.
Simultaneously, data centers are undergoing a transformation of their own, with a focus on sustainability. Advancements like liquid cooling, renewable energy sources, and intelligent infrastructure management are gaining prominence.
Furthermore, the convergence of edge computing and data centers is opening new possibilities for hybrid architectures that maximize the strengths of both paradigms. This integration promises to define the future of data processing and empower a new era of innovation.

Data Center Consolidation: Strategies for Cost Reduction
As organizations continue to grapple with escalating IT expenses, data center consolidation has emerged as a prominent strategy for cost reduction. By combining multiple smaller data centers into a unified facility, businesses can achieve considerable cost savings through efficiencies in power consumption, cooling, and infrastructure management.
- Utilizing virtualization technology to consolidate hardware resources within a single data center.
- Deploying robust cloud computing solutions to migrate non-critical workloads from on-premises infrastructure.
- Optimizing data storage and backup strategies to reduce redundancy.

Hybrid vs. On-Premise Data Centers: A Comparative Analysis
When it comes to data storage and processing, organizations face a crucial decision: opt for a cloud-based solution or maintain an on-site data center. Both options present distinct advantages and disadvantages that must be carefully weighed. Cloud computing offers scalability, allowing businesses to expand their resources on demand, often at a reduced upfront expenditure. Conversely, traditional data centers provide enhanced control over data protection, which can be essential for industries with strict regulatory requirements.
- Furthermore, cloud solutions often leverage advanced technologies such as artificial intelligence and machine learning, offering innovative applications and optimized performance.
- On the other hand, on-premise data centers can offer a more direct approach to management, which can be beneficial for organizations with specific requirements.
The optimal choice ultimately depends on a variety of factors, including business size, capital allocation, and compliance standards. A thorough analysis of these elements is essential to make an well-reasoned decision that aligns with the organization's aspirations.
